..Title Recognizing April 30, 2000 as "El Dia De Los Niños" (Children's Day) in the City of Philadelphia. ..Body WHEREAS, Many nations throughout the world, especially in our Western Hemisphere, celebrate "El Dia De Los Niños" (Children's Day) in recognition of their country's future--their children; and WHEREAS, Latinos in the United States, the youngest and fastest growing ethnic community in the nation, continue the tradition of honoring their children on this day, and wish to share this custom with the rest of the nation; and WHEREAS, Traditional Latino family life centers largely on its children and the belief that children are the responsibility of all its citizens, and citizens should be encouraged to celebrate the gifts children give to society--their energy, spirit, hopes and dreams; and WHEREAS, The National Latino Children's Institute, a national children's advocacy organization, created El Dia De Los Niños to urge the nation, and communities throughout the country to celebrate goals that promote family unity, parental involvement, educational achievement, youth mentoring projects and employment opportunities; and WHEREAS, The Kensington Cluster Resource Board of the Philadelphia School District, working in collaboration with the National Latino Children's Institute, has become Philadelphia's local sponsor as it celebrates El Dia De Los Niños (Children's Day) beginning with a day of community activities on April 24, 2000; now therefore RESOLVED, The City Council of Philadelphia does hereby recognize April 30, 2000 as "El Dia De Los Niños" (Children's Day) in celebration of children everywhere and extend to its organizers and planners this Council's best wishes. FURTHER RESOLVED, That an Engrossed copy of this resolution be presented to the leadership of the National Latino Children's Institute and the Kensington Cluster Resource Board of the Philadelphia School District as a representation of the sincere sentiments of this legislative body. ..End
